Output 6031daa130e4e089453ef9160f3c2a4460d08466afe0b79a89da9eabbc9038a7:17

value
7100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4fe8f519dfbdcc7c71dd88de1809161ae5a146 OP_EQUAL
address
AB4aEmR3UyBB839fEkJkrgYSQNdFZq1ETH
transaction
6031daa130e4e089453ef9160f3c2a4460d08466afe0b79a89da9eabbc9038a7